How do you clean a gold chain necklace

Choose a mild liquid soap, then pour it into a container of warm enough water. Soak the gold chain in soapy water for a few minutes, then gently scrub it with a soft cloth or a very soft toothbrush. Clean the gold chain along its entire length. When you are satisfied, rinse the gold chain thoroughly and dry it.

Does vinegar clean gold jewelry

Vinegar. Your gold and gemstone engagement rings are very easy to clean with white vinegar. Just throw the decoration into any container of vinegar and leave for 10-15 minutes, stirring occasionally. If necessary, remove and clean with a very soft toothbrush.
